Many young adults are confused when purchasing auto insurance on their own because they had previously qualified for service under their parents’ policies. However, eventually, you’ll need to choose a plan that’s under your name. Below are four vital facts to understand when looking into purchasing a policy.

What You Should Know About Auto Insurance 

1. Prices Vary

Always ask for policy estimates from several companies before selecting an auto insurance policy. Rates vary based on risk assessment formulas that are individual to each company, so it’s best to shop around to get the best coverage for a price that fits your needs.

2. Many Factors Determine Policy Pricing

Most auto insurance providers consider credit scores when deciding what to charge and whether they’ll give you a policy. They will also keep marital status in mind, as single drivers tend to be a higher risk. Those who live in urban areas have a higher likelihood of auto theft and getting into accidents, so that may lead to costly insurance rates. 

3. Collision & Comprehensive Policies Are Different

auto insurance Every vehicle on the road must legally have liability insurance. Collision and comprehensive policies are optional, but most drivers opt for one. Collision policies will pay for vehicle damage if you cause an accident like running into a tree or crashing into another car.

Comprehensive policies cover more situations, like car theft, vandalism, crashing into wildlife, or hail damage. While comprehensive plans tend to cost more, they will better protect you from a myriad of problems while collision policies only address crashes and their aftermath. 

4. Never Let Your Policy Lapse

Most drivers set their auto insurance to renew annually to avoid lapsing. During this period, you are no longer eligible for insurance protection and must pay full price for any accidents or injuries. This temporary lack of insurance is a legal offense and may earn a ticket and a fine from the police. Plus, it may be more difficult to get another policy when you decide to get coverage as you’re now considered a higher risk investment.
